WebJul 30, 2024 · Danish oil is a mixture of oil and varnish, so is not a true pure oil. Unlike pure varnish, Danish oil penetrates into the wood similar to wood oil. This product is more durable than a regular oil ... WebMar 24, 2024 · Use a clean, lint-free cloth to apply Danish oil to the surface. It’s best to work in long, broad circles. Reapply oil to the cloth when necessary and continue application until the wood is dull – not shiny. Wait 20 minutes, then apply a second coat of Danish oil on the still-wet surface.

WebFeb 6, 2013 · Chris Curl. It has finally sunk in that that Danish Oil is a generic term that refers to a mix of varnish, oil and thinner. But there are many different varnishes and also more than one oil and thinner. Then there are the many different combinations of proportions in which those 3 ingredients can be mixed. WebMar 28, 2024 · Step #2. Applying the Danish Oil Using a Brush. Use a brush to apply the Danish oil to the wood. It’s necessary to soak the wood with an adequate amount of oil and let it penetrate the wood grains. Avoid using a rag for the first coat because the Danish oil dries quickly, and the cloth will absorb the oil instead.

WebMar 23, 2024 · It takes about 6 hours for the oil to dry on average. However, depending on the temperature and humidity of the area, this time can vary significantly. If it’s colder weather, you could have to wait longer till the danish oil coating is completely dried. Colder weather and high moisture delay the drying time.
